Documentary looking at examples of curious aerial and visual phenomena which lead to misinterpretation of ordinary objects, and how simple investigations and techniques such as image enhancement are used to identify them. Interesting concepts introduced which show how human sight may not always see what it thinks it is seeing.

Horizon's special investigation in this program is focused on the AIDS epidemic in its early years while the disease was making its first victims in UK. BBC's report the problem and consequences in U.S. following doctors, patients and everything that was gathered back in the first few years of its inception when very little was known about the disease except its progress, devastating effects and the alarming death toll.
